Plot overlap permutation test results as violin plots
Source:R/plot_overlap_perm_test.R
plot_overlap_perm_test.RdRenders the core convert-weighted overlap figure: per trace type, a violin of
the permuted (null) pooled overlap fractions with an inner boxplot, the
observed pooled fraction as a red diamond, and the observed counts
(n_overlap/n_converts) labeled above each violin. Violins are filled by
overlap group (co-occurrence vs sequential).
Only the core figure is drawn. Cross-cluster/sequence-type aggregation, significance annotations, and trace-type-specific dividers or headers are left to the caller to add to the returned plot.
